Heavy-Duty Sliding Gate Installation
Sliding gates dominate Stanford’s institutional and high-end residential installations, and for good reason. They handle wide openings without the swing radius that eats up limited parking or roadway space near dense campus housing. We install heavy-duty steel slide gates with reinforced V-groove or cantilever systems rated for the constant cycling that Stanford’s access-controlled quads and research parking demand. Security Gate Installation
Stanford’s security gates aren’t ornamental afterthoughts. They’re integrated into campus-wide access networks, often tied to card readers, proximity fobs, and CCTV systems managed by Stanford IT and Security. We install steel security gates with reinforced frames and tamper-resistant hardware, then coordinate the control-board programming so your new gate talks to existing campus infrastructure. Critical point: swapping out a motor or control board without notifying the right university contact can lock out entire residential or research zones and trigger a security response. We know the notification chain. We’ve worked with FAAC and DoorKing commercial-grade operators that interface cleanly with campus networks, and we don’t touch the control side until Stanford’s IT liaison has cleared the integration path.

Swing Gate Installation
Swing gates suit Stanford’s smaller faculty driveways and pedestrian courtyards where space allows and heritage aesthetics matter. We fabricate and install single and double swing gates in ornamental iron and steel, with hardware selected to match the Romanesque Revival character that Campus Architectural Standards require. Hinges get heavy-duty treatment; Stanford’s winter wet season drives corrosion fast, and a failed hinge on a solid steel gate means a complete realignment or worse. We use sealed-bearing hinges and galvanized or stainless hardware as standard, not upgrades. For automated swing systems, we spec operators with enough torque for the gate weight plus wind load, because the oak canopy creates unpredictable gust patterns that lighter-duty openers can’t handle.

Common Gate Installation Problems We See in Stanford Homes
- Debris from eucalyptus and oaks jams underground loop sensors and slide-gate tracks. Stanford’s mature canopy drops leaves, bark, and acorns year-round, but summer is worst. Underground inductive loops can’t distinguish between a vehicle and a pile of wet debris, so the gate won’t open or won’t close reliably. We address this with above-ground detection alternatives like pneumatic sensors or microwave detectors, installed with the same sensitivity but none of the maintenance headaches.
- Wooden gate frames shrink and warp in the bone-dry summers, throwing automated systems out of alignment. Stanford sits in a Peninsula rain shadow where summer humidity drops to the teens for months. A wooden gate that measured square in May can rack badly by August, stressing hinges, operators, and latches. We steer Stanford customers toward steel frames with wood cladding if they want the look, or full steel with powder-coated finishes that hold up to both wet winters and desiccating summers.
- Unauthorized control board replacements lock out entire research zones. This isn’t hypothetical. We’ve been called after a non-specialist installer swapped a motor on a SLAC-adjacent gate without looping in Stanford Security, triggering a campus alert and hours of downtime. Our protocol: identify the IT/Security liaison before touching anything networked, document the existing configuration, and test integration before we leave.
- Corrosion from winter wet seasons attacks hinges, latches, and operator housings. November through March brings concentrated moisture that finds every gap in standard hardware. We spec marine-grade or galvanized components for Stanford installations, and we seal operator housings against the specific humidity cycle this microclimate produces.

Stanford’s summer humidity regularly drops below 20 percent for months, causing wooden gate frames to lose moisture, shrink, and warp out of square. This throws off automated operators, stresses hinges, and can jam latches. We recommend steel frames with optional wood cladding, or full steel with powder coating, for any automated installation in 94305. The upfront cost is higher, but you avoid the seasonal adjustment cycle that warped wood demands.

Eucalyptus bark and leaves are fibrous and oily, packing tightly into slide-gate tracks and creating false triggers on inductive loop sensors. This causes intermittent operation, complete failures, or safety-system shutdowns when the gate can’t confirm clearances. We see this most in summer when dry debris is light enough to blow into mechanisms but brittle enough to jam rather than clear. Our Stanford installations use debris-resistant track designs and above-ground detection as standard, not after-the-fact fixes.
